1. Compatibility verification

Ensuring that navigation software is compatible with a specific Mercedes-Benz vehicle is a prerequisite before initiating any update procedure. Failure to verify compatibility can result in system malfunctions, data loss, or complete system failure. Thorough examination of vehicle and software specifications is therefore essential.

  • Model Year Specificity

    Navigation software is frequently tailored to specific model years of Mercedes-Benz vehicles. An update designed for a 2018 model may not function correctly, or at all, on a 2020 model. Utilizing the incorrect software can lead to operational instability and render the navigation system unusable until the correct software is installed. This necessitates identifying the exact model year and associated system version to ensure proper functionality.

  • Hardware Version Matching

    Within the same model year, variations in hardware configurations can exist. Navigation software is often configured to operate with specific hardware revisions. Attempting to install software intended for a different hardware version may result in functional errors or a complete inability to install the update. Matching software to the specific hardware installed in the vehicle is therefore a critical step.

  • Region-Specific Software

    Navigation software is frequently regionalized, with map data and features tailored to specific geographic areas. Installing software designed for a different region may result in incomplete or inaccurate map data, incorrect points of interest, and improper route calculations. This is especially relevant for vehicles that have been imported or relocated to a different geographic region.

  • System Identification

    Mercedes-Benz vehicles utilize various navigation systems (e.g., COMAND, MBUX), each requiring distinct software updates. The system type must be accurately identified, typically through the vehicle’s settings menu or owner’s manual, to ensure the correct update is selected. Installing software intended for a different system can lead to irreversible damage or system lockup, requiring professional intervention to restore functionality.

The potential consequences of neglecting compatibility verification underscore the importance of meticulously examining all available information before initiating the acquisition of navigation software. Adhering to manufacturer-specified guidelines and utilizing official channels for software acquisition mitigates the risk of encountering compatibility-related issues, ensuring a successful and beneficial system update.

5. Installation procedure adherence

The successful implementation of a Mercedes-Benz navigation software update is contingent upon strict adherence to the manufacturer’s designated installation procedure. Deviation from these guidelines can result in system malfunctions, data loss, or a complete rendering of the navigation system inoperable. The installation process, as specified by Mercedes-Benz, is designed to ensure compatibility and proper integration with the vehicle’s existing electronic architecture.

  • Data Backup Importance

    Prior to initiating the software installation, the prescribed procedure invariably emphasizes the importance of backing up existing system data. This precautionary measure safeguards against data loss during the update process. In the event of an interruption or failure during installation, a recent backup facilitates the restoration of the previous operating state, mitigating potential disruption to vehicle functionality. For example, should the update process halt prematurely due to a power interruption, the backed-up data can be used to restore the system to its previous working condition, preventing irreversible data corruption.

  • Step-by-Step Execution

    Mercedes-Benz outlines a specific sequence of steps for installing navigation software. These steps often include preparing the installation media (e.g., USB drive), initiating the update through the vehicle’s command system, and monitoring the progress of the installation. Each step is designed to prevent errors and ensure that the software is correctly integrated into the vehicle’s system. Skipping steps or performing them out of order can lead to installation failures or system instability. For instance, failing to correctly format the USB drive with the appropriate file system can prevent the vehicle from recognizing the update file, halting the installation process before it begins.

  • Power Management During Installation

    Maintaining a stable power supply throughout the installation is crucial. The procedure typically recommends ensuring the vehicle’s battery is fully charged or connecting it to a battery charger to prevent power loss during the update. A sudden power interruption during the installation process can corrupt the software, requiring professional intervention to restore the navigation system’s functionality. Consequently, adhering to power management guidelines is a preventative measure that significantly reduces the risk of encountering critical system errors.

  • Post-Installation Verification

    Upon completion of the software installation, the prescribed procedure usually includes steps for verifying the successful implementation of the update. This may involve checking the software version, testing the functionality of the navigation system, and confirming the accuracy of map data. Failing to verify the installation can result in overlooking potential issues, such as incomplete map data or system errors, which may not be immediately apparent. Verifying the update ensures that the navigation system is functioning correctly and providing accurate and reliable guidance.

In conclusion, strict adherence to the installation procedure is paramount for a seamless and successful navigation software update in Mercedes-Benz vehicles. Ignoring these guidelines significantly increases the risk of encountering system errors, data loss, and functional impairments. Following the manufacturer’s prescribed steps ensures compatibility, minimizes potential disruptions, and maintains the integrity of the vehicle’s electronic systems, thereby optimizing the benefits derived from the updated navigation software.

8. Cost implications

The acquisition of updated navigation software for Mercedes-Benz vehicles invariably entails cost implications, which can significantly vary based on several factors. The method of procurement, the specific model and year of the vehicle, and the frequency of updates sought all influence the overall expense. Official channels, such as authorized dealerships or the Mercedes-Benz online store, generally offer guaranteed compatibility and support but may command a higher price compared to unofficial sources. Conversely, while unofficial sources may present a lower initial cost, they introduce risks related to software integrity and potential system malfunctions, potentially leading to more substantial expenses in the long term. The decision to pursue a “mercedes-benz navigation software download” should therefore consider both the upfront price and the potential for downstream costs associated with compatibility issues or system damage.

Subscription-based models represent an alternative cost structure for navigation software updates. Rather than purchasing individual updates, owners may opt for a subscription that provides access to regular map data and software enhancements over a defined period. This model can be advantageous for those who require frequent updates and value the convenience of automatic installations. However, the long-term cost of a subscription should be carefully evaluated against the cost of purchasing individual updates to determine the most economically sound option. Furthermore, the geographical region covered by the navigation software can also impact the cost. Updates encompassing larger geographic areas, such as North America or Europe, typically command a higher price than those limited to smaller regions or individual countries.

Ultimately, a comprehensive understanding of the various cost implications associated with a “mercedes-benz navigation software download” is essential for informed decision-making. While the immediate cost of the software update is a primary consideration, the potential for long-term expenses related to compatibility, support, and subscription fees must also be carefully evaluated. Weighing these factors allows vehicle owners to select the most cost-effective and reliable solution for maintaining an up-to-date navigation system, thereby maximizing the benefits and minimizing the risks associated with the update process.
